The first time you open your application, you need to select the scanner "source" you
want to scan with. Your EPSON Perfection scanner comes with the EPSON TWAIN
driver. Select it as the source in your application (EPSON Smart Panel automatically
selects EPSON TWAIN).
When you scan with EPSON Smart Panel, the default TWAIN mode is Full Auto
and the software automatically selects the settings for your scan. If you want to use
Manual mode and select the settings yourself, follow these steps:
